Transaction eccd2fa758ea514b5159086a205e21e2b2f32a951fa50f8c011d82eabd070960
1 Input
1 Output
-
eccd2fa758ea514b5159086a205e21e2b2f32a951fa50f8c011d82eabd070960:0
- value
- 366301
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 10dd933ab99df1178f7b5b5890e7b8dcca07146d OP_EQUAL
- address
- 33ECAvRabkvBPfPJBF76y7ispX5H8CaL6r